Soon-to-be graduates support public health efforts through field placement experiences
As the needs of the community continue to be highlighted by the ongoing pandemic, West Virginia University School of Public Health students have been putting their classroom lessons into practice to support public health efforts across the state. Students in the B.S. in Public Health program highlighted their experiences during the Undergraduate Senior Showcase, an event that takes place at the end of each semester allowing students to discuss the work they’ve done leading up to graduation.
Health services management and leadership student recognized for academic success and commitment to excellence
West Virginia University undergraduate Anna Sellaro, a senior in the health services management and leadership program, was recognized by the Association of University Programs in Health Administration with the Bugbee-Falk Book Award.

Health Sciences students participate in Community Action Poverty Simulation event
The Martin Hall Agency, a student-run advertising and public relations agency in the West Virginia University Reed College of Media, partnered with the HSC Office of Interprofessional Education, the WVU School of Public Health, WVU School of Pharmacy and the WV STEPS Center in hosting the Community Action Poverty Simulation (CAPS) — a new certification available to all Health Sciences students.
